Naoko Akiya is a scholar working on Biomedical Engineering, Organic Chemistry and Inorganic Chemistry. According to data from OpenAlex, Naoko Akiya has authored 7 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Biomedical Engineering, 2 papers in Organic Chemistry and 2 papers in Inorganic Chemistry. Recurrent topics in Naoko Akiya’s work include Supercritical Water Gasification for Hydrogen Production (5 papers), Phase Equilibria and Thermodynamics (2 papers) and Free Radicals and Antioxidants (2 papers). Naoko Akiya is often cited by papers focused on Supercritical Water Gasification for Hydrogen Production (5 papers), Phase Equilibria and Thermodynamics (2 papers) and Free Radicals and Antioxidants (2 papers). Naoko Akiya collaborates with scholars based in United States. Naoko Akiya's co-authors include Phillip E. Savage, Clarence A. Miller, J. B. Lawson and George J. Hirasaki and has published in prestigious journals such as Chemical Reviews, Industrial & Engineering Chemistry Research and The Journal of Physical Chemistry A.
